Leisure travel in the United States is experiencing a significant slump this year, but business travel continues unabated.
In fact, a new analysis from SAP Concur shows that the U.S. was the top destination for international business travelers worldwide during the first half of 2025.?
U.S. destinations accounted for 15.3 percent of all international business trips during that time frame. That¡¯s nearly double travel to Germany, which accounted for 7.7 percent of international business trips. The UK, in third place, accounted for 7.6 percent of business travel bookings.
Separately, the report indicates that business travel between Canada and the United States remains robust despite the fact that relations are strained by the Trump Administration¡¯s tariff policies and rhetoric about Canada.
The SAP report shows that the US accounted for nearly 80 percent of outbound business trips made by Canadians.
¡°Business travel to the U.S. seems to be business as usual,¡± Charlie Sultan, president of Concur Travel at SAP Concur, told CNBC. ¡°In the first half of 2025, we saw a 1% increase in inbound business travel volume to the U.S. compared to the first half of 2024.¡±
